legongju.com
我们一直在努力
2024-12-26 20:55 | 星期四

implements java 能否处理大数据

是的,Java 可以处理大数据。Java 是一种广泛应用于大型系统和高性能计算领域的编程语言。它具有很好的跨平台性、内存管理和垃圾回收机制,这使得它在处理大数据时具有很大的优势。

在大数据处理领域,Java 有很多流行的框架和库可以使用,例如:

  1. Hadoop:一个分布式存储和处理大数据的开源框架,它使用 Java 编写,可以在多台计算机上分布式处理大量数据。

  2. Apache Spark:一个快速、通用的大数据处理引擎,支持 SQL、流处理、机器学习和图计算等多种数据处理任务。Spark 也使用 Java 编写,并且提供了 Python、R 和 Scala 等语言的 API。

  3. Flink:一个用于分布式流处理和批处理的开源框架,支持低延迟和高吞吐量的数据处理。Flink 同样使用 Java 编写,并提供了多种语言的 API。

  4. Elasticsearch:一个基于 RESTful 的大数据搜索引擎,可以实时搜索和分析大量数据。Elasticsearch 使用 Java 编写,并提供了 JSON 格式的数据接口。

  5. Kafka:一个分布式流处理平台,用于构建实时数据流管道和应用程序。Kafka 使用 Java 和 Scala 编写,并提供了多种语言的客户端库。

这些框架和库都利用了 Java 的性能优势,使得 Java 成为处理大数据的理想选择。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/59203.html

相关推荐

  • Java CronTriggerBean与其他调度框架如何对比

    Java CronTriggerBean与其他调度框架如何对比

    Java CronTriggerBean 是 Spring 框架提供的一个用于定时任务调度的类,它基于 Cron 表达式来定义任务的执行时间。与其他调度框架相比,CronTriggerBean 具有一些...

  • Java CronTriggerBean任务调度准确性如何保证

    Java CronTriggerBean任务调度准确性如何保证

    在Java中,使用CronTriggerBean进行任务调度时,为了保证任务的准确性,可以采取以下措施: 使用精确的Cron表达式:Cron表达式是用于定义任务执行时间的关键。确...

  • Java CronTriggerBean安全性怎样加强

    Java CronTriggerBean安全性怎样加强

    CronTriggerBean是Spring框架中用于定时任务执行的一个组件,它允许你通过Cron表达式来定义任务的执行时间。为了加强CronTriggerBean的安全性,你可以采取以下措...

  • Java CronTriggerBean任务取消与恢复如何操作

    Java CronTriggerBean任务取消与恢复如何操作

    在Spring框架中,使用CronTriggerBean来定义Cron任务。要取消或恢复一个Cron任务,你需要对CronTriggerBean进行相应的操作。以下是如何取消和恢复任务的操作步骤...

  • implements java 有哪些设计模式

    implements java 有哪些设计模式

    在Java中,有许多设计模式可以帮助开发者编写更加灵活、可维护和可扩展的代码。以下是一些常见的设计模式: 单例模式(Singleton Pattern):确保一个类只有一个...

  • implements java 代码规范怎么写

    implements java 代码规范怎么写

    在 Java 中,实现代码规范通常遵循一些通用的编码标准和最佳实践。以下是一个简单的示例,展示了如何编写符合 Java 代码规范的类和方法:
    /** * 这是一个示...

  • implements java 能跨平台运行吗

    implements java 能跨平台运行吗

    是的,Java 可以跨平台运行。Java 的主要特性之一就是“一次编写,到处运行”(Write Once, Run Anywhere)。这是因为 Java 程序在执行之前会被编译成一个平台无...

  • implements java 适合开发哪些应用

    implements java 适合开发哪些应用

    Java中的implements关键字用于实现接口,它允许一个类继承多个接口的特性,从而扩展其功能。以下是implements在Java中的应用场景: 多接口继承:implements关键字...